Carlo Ancelotti 'phones £42m rated Napoli star' and other Everton transfer rumours rated

Everton are yet to make a signing under new boss Carlo Ancelotti, and with just a few days remaining in January to get deals done ahead of the rest of the season, time is running out if they wish to do so.

But that has not stopped the gossip columns from linking the Blues with potential incomings.

Here are today's Everton transfer rumours rated.

Allan called

Who?

The 29-year-old Napoli midfielder.

Where? 

TuttoMercatoWeb, via the Daily Express, claim Ancelotti phoned his former player to discuss a reunion.

What? 

The ex-Vasco de Gama man could be a Blues target, but the report does state that he almost certainly won't be moving this month, with a summer deal much more likely.

PSG are also interested, but Allan is thought to be intrigued by a move to the Premier League.

Napoli are said to value the Brazilian at £42 million.

Vecino unconvinced

Who?

Matias Vecino, the Inter Milan midfielder.

Where? 

FC Inter News claim that Everton are interested in a move for the 28-year-old, but he is not convinced about moving to Goodison Park.

What? 

Manchester United are also reportedly interested in signing Vecino, who has scored once and assisted twice in Serie A this season.

If the Blues are interested in him, it seems other targets might need to be identified if he is not sold on making the switch.
